Default What to tap for Explorer intake?

Could someone tell me what has to be tapped on the Explorer intake so it can be installed on a Fox?

If you compare the lower explorer intake to your stock one, you'll see that the #5 runner has a sensor in it and the Explorer doesnt.
This is what you need to drill and tap a hole for, I'm not sure of what size tap it is but you can figure that out after you pull the sensor out of your stock one.

I believe the sensor is the air charge temp sensor or ACT. I could be wrong though...
